Description

A rare opportunity to purchase a tranquil and picturesque corner of Wales, this property consists of approximately 0.86 acres of delightful amenity woodland with access directly off a council-maintained road. The woodland has numerous species of mature and semi-mature trees and a beautiful stream, offering a peaceful environment with various potential uses for leisure, biodiversity, and woodland management. The property is located approximately ½ mile from the Mid Wales village of Llanbrynmair and 10 miles from Machynlleth, with the Mid-Wales coast just over 20 miles away. The land is of freehold tenure and vacant possession will be given on completion of the purchase, subject to any wayleaves, public or private rights of way, easements, and covenants. The mineral rights are reserved as part of the manorial rights within the Manors of Talerddig, Arwystli, and Cyfeiliog. The property will be sold subject to any development plan, tree preservation order, town planning schedule, resolution or notice, and subject to any road or widening or improvement schemes, land charges, and statutory or provisional by-laws.
